Senate Passes Partial DHS Funding Bill Excluding ICE, Deepening Shutdown Standoff

The Senate approved a bill to fund most of the Department of Homeland Security except for Immigration and Customs Enforcement and parts of Customs and Border Protection, continuing a partial government shutdown centered on immigration enforcement funding. The bill aims to restore funding for key agencies like TSA and FEMA amid operational challenges, including TSA staffing shortages and long airport security lines, prompting President Trump to order emergency payments for TSA workers. While Democrats praised the bill for excluding immigration enforcement funding without reforms, House Republican leaders criticized it and have yet to commit to advancing the measure, leaving the shutdown unresolved.

Trump to Restart TSA Pay by Executive Order as DHS Funding Standoff Drags On

President Donald Trump announced he will sign an executive order to restart pay for TSA officers amid a DHS funding lapse that has caused staffing shortages and airport delays. The shutdown results from a congressional deadlock over DHS funding, with Republicans proposing a bill excluding ICE enforcement and Democrats demanding reforms before agreeing to fund ICE operations. In response, Senator John Kennedy plans to introduce a bill to fund the TSA independently, though it is unclear if Senate GOP leadership will support this measure.
